Ebola's Global Warning: Is India's Vigilance Enough? The World Health Organisation (WHO) has declared the ongoing Ebola outbreak a Public Health Emergency of International Concern.
The death toll in Congo and Uganda continues to rise, prompting an international response. But what does this mean for India, a country with a history of containing outbreaks that also faces unique challenges?
The WHO's decision was not taken lightly, given the 300 suspected cases and 88 deaths reported so far.
